As quoted by The Metro, Liverpool manager Jurgen Klopp has said that Loris Karius was not the only one to blame for the goal he conceded at the end of the game against Bournemouth and made an interesting comparison involving him.

The young German has had to deal with some pretty frank discussion about the mistake he made last weekend against the Cherries that saw them complete a comeback from 3-1 down to win 4-3.

The former Mainz stopper spilled in front of Nathan Ake who duly finished and killed the game off sparking furore in Karius’ direction but Klopp has been quick to defend him at all times this week.

And now he has compared him to David De Gea in the sense that even the best make mistakes.

The former Dortmund boss also described the Spaniard as one of the best. He said:

“I analysed it and eight players could have defended the goal before Loris was involved.

“Even the best goalkeepers in the world make mistakes.

“De Gea made one similar recently. There is no perfect recipe for development.”

It remains to be seen just how good Karius can be but here’s hoping he puts on a better display when next called upon.
